Awakening

 

Beneath the clouds, a vibrant arch does spin,

From afar, I hear a church bell's din.

Within myself, I feel a doubt arise,

Does the sky conceal a secret from my eyes?

In search of truth, I seek a reason why,

To wake up once more, to spread my wings and fly.

This daily flow, with echoes from the space,

Seems sweet, yet false, a deceptive embrace.

Does the Creator truly exist, I ponder,

A question that leads my thoughts to wander.

But perhaps, in the end, I'll never know,

The answer remains hidden, as I grow.

 

Diary

 

I dared to step upon a path unknown,

To climb a higher floor, to stand alone.

Perhaps to find a brother on the way,

I thought I was prepared for this new day.

Pretended not to know how rough it might,

Deceived myself that I could bear the fight.

I lied that love awaited me ahead,

Yet knew that storms would pour upon my head.

For a moment, hoped to meet you there,

Though you were hanging on another's care.

The road is new, yet I remain the same,

A traveler from the past, without a name.

I broke and left it swiftly, just as you

Departed from me, leaving me askew.

Sat down upon a grassy patch so green,

To write my final thoughts, my soul unseen.

 

DEJAN GJOSHEVSKI

 

DEJAN GJOSHEVSKI was born in Kumanovo, North Macedonia on 29.04.1974. He started to write at the age of 50 and has published one book of poems and preparing the second . Professionally, he is serving in the army. His two poems were published in OPA edition July 2025. Mainly writing in Macedonian language, but he has written some poems in English and Serbian languages.
